What is the difference between an Apostille and standard Authentication?
An **Apostille** is a streamlined validation certificate recognized by countries participating in the Hague Convention of 1961. **Authentication** refers to the multi-tier chain legalization process required by non-Hague nations, which involves state, federal, and final embassy stamps.
Can photocopies receive an official Apostille stamp?
Most states require original documents with wet-ink signatures or certified vital copies issued directly by the state registrar. Some corporate or academic files can be processed as notarized true copies, depending on the rules of the destination country.
